Handover — Velmora Line Pricing

For incoming director, branch distribution. Current list prices hold through Q2. No branch-level discounting above 8% without my sign-off transferring to you. Cost inputs reviewed monthly; Harker runs the model. Watch the mid-tier SKUs — margin is thin and competitors in Aldwyn are aggressive. One item stays off branch channels; it follows immediately below.

internal memo for tagef-hadup: Gross margin on Ulaath came in at 15 percent against a plan of 5 percent. Only 7 of the 120 pilot accounts renewed Ulaath, so a churn review is set for October 15.

Handover note: The spooler microservice (Printwell) now batches jobs per tenant queue rather than globally, which fixed the starvation bug seen during the Brexley rollout. Retry logic lives in the dispatch module; do not touch the backoff constants without re-running the soak test. Config migration to the new schema is half-done — see the TODOs in the loader. The person responsible for this service is named below.

approver of bafop-bawif = Ralion Rusir Sorys

### Incremental rebuilds — quick orientation

Our docs site uses Stonepress for incremental static rebuilds. On merge, only pages whose source or templates changed are rebuilt; a content hash cache in the build bucket decides what's stale. Full rebuilds run Sundays. If a page looks outdated midweek, trigger a targeted rebuild from the Stonepress panel. For cache oddities, contact the publishing crew at the address below.

escalation mailbox, kaweg-kahif: druwyn.sordor@nelvroworks.corp

Handover Note — Divestiture of the Larkspur Unit

From the outgoing to the incoming director, copied to finance: the sale of the Larkspur packaging unit to Brennall Holdings is at the diligence stage. Data room is complete; working-capital adjustments remain open. Headcount transfers are agreed in principle. Target close is end of Q2. Please keep the deal team small. One confidential item of context is appended below.

management briefing: The pricing group signed off on a budget of $40.7 million for Project Holath. The renewal with Holethax Holdings closes at $35.8 million a year, 63 percent above the last contract.